dxbjavid 01678166a8 fileutils: force owner write while copying read-only sources
Opening the destination at the source's exact mode breaks when the
source lacks owner write (e.g. r-xr-xr-x): the create still works but
the overwrite path can't reopen such a destination for writing. Force
owner read+write while copying and let the trailing Chmod() put the
source mode back, which only ever adds owner bits so the group/other
bits stay as restrictive as the source throughout. Add a regression
test covering the restricted-mode and read-only-source cases.

// A 0600 source must never widen to the default 0644 during the copy, so the
// destination ends up restricted too.
TEST(FileUtilsTest, CopyKeepsRestrictiveMode) {
CString sSrc = WriteTempFile("secret", 0600);
CString sDst = sSrc + "-copy";
EXPECT_TRUE(CFile::Copy(sSrc, sDst));
EXPECT_EQ(ModeOf(sDst), 0600u);
CFile::Delete(sSrc);
CFile::Delete(sDst);
}
// A source the owner can't write to (r-xr-xr-x) must still copy and keep its
// mode; the copy forces owner write internally and chmods it back afterwards.
TEST(FileUtilsTest, CopyReadOnlySource) {
CString sSrc = WriteTempFile("public", 0555);
CString sDst = sSrc + "-copy";
EXPECT_TRUE(CFile::Copy(sSrc, sDst));
EXPECT_EQ(ModeOf(sDst), 0555u);
CString sContent;
CFile Dst(sDst);
ASSERT_TRUE(Dst.Open());
Dst.ReadFile(sContent);
Dst.Close();
EXPECT_EQ(sContent, "public");
CFile::Delete(sSrc);
CFile::Delete(sDst);
}

TEST(UtilsTest, ConstantTimeEquals) {
// Functional correctness for the helper introduced for #2011.
// We can't measure timing in a unit test, so we verify the boolean
// contract: equal inputs match, any difference (length or content)
// does not.
EXPECT_TRUE(CUtils::ConstantTimeEquals("", ""));
EXPECT_TRUE(CUtils::ConstantTimeEquals("abc", "abc"));
EXPECT_TRUE(CUtils::ConstantTimeEquals(CString("\x00\x01\x02", 3),
CString("\x00\x01\x02", 3)));
// Differs in last byte (the hardest case for short-circuit compare).
EXPECT_FALSE(CUtils::ConstantTimeEquals("abc", "abd"));
// Differs in first byte.
EXPECT_FALSE(CUtils::ConstantTimeEquals("abc", "Xbc"));
// Length mismatch on either side.
EXPECT_FALSE(CUtils::ConstantTimeEquals("abc", "abcd"));
EXPECT_FALSE(CUtils::ConstantTimeEquals("abcd", "abc"));
EXPECT_FALSE(CUtils::ConstantTimeEquals("", "x"));
EXPECT_FALSE(CUtils::ConstantTimeEquals("x", ""));
// Case-sensitive (unlike CString::Equals default).
EXPECT_FALSE(CUtils::ConstantTimeEquals("abc", "ABC"));
// Embedded NUL is compared, not used as a terminator.
EXPECT_FALSE(CUtils::ConstantTimeEquals(CString("a\x00""c", 3),
CString("a\x00""d", 3)));
EXPECT_TRUE(CUtils::ConstantTimeEquals(CString("a\x00""c", 3),
CString("a\x00""c", 3)));
}
